Description

Recently we introduced a new gradient flow based beta-function which is
defined over infinite Euclidean space-time to calculate and integrate
infinitesimal scale changes in RG flows. It can be applied in high-
precision determination of the strong coupling at the Z-pole in QCD. In
this talk we will discuss the results and challenges of the method
applied to quenched QCD ( pure Yang-Mill theory) as a pilot test for application to
full QCD.
